We are seeking a skilled and experienced Plater to join our fabrication team. The successful candidate will be responsible for interpreting engineering drawings, marking out, cutting, and assembling metal plate components to precise specifications. This role is vital in the production of high-quality fabricated structures and components. This role is Temporary role - Weekly paid - Fully on-site
Job Responsibility:
Read and interpret technical drawings and blueprints
Mark out, cut, and shape heavy steel plate using tools such as oxy-fuel torches, plasma cutters, and grinders
Assemble and tack-weld components in preparation for final welding
Ensure all work meets quality and safety standards
Operate overhead cranes and other lifting equipment safely
Work closely with welders, fabricators, and supervisors to meet production targets
Maintain a clean and safe working environment
Requirements:
Proven experience as a Plater in a heavy engineering or fabrication environment
Strong ability to read and interpret engineering drawings
Skilled in the use of hand tools, cutting equipment, and measuring instruments
Good understanding of health and safety regulations
Ability to work independently and as part of a team
NVQ Level 3 in Fabrication and Welding or equivalent
